klim why
Show all references to a tool across projects, packs, and your system.
klim why <tool> [flags]| Flag | Description |
|---|---|
--output | Output format: text (default) or json |
What It Shows
Section titled “What It Shows”- Install status — version, source, binary path, available updates
- Project references — which
.klim.yamlfiles require or optionally include it - Pack references — which marketplace and custom packs include it
- Available packages — all package manager IDs for the tool
- Related tools — installed tools in the same category/tags
Examples
Section titled “Examples”klim why kubectlkubectl (K8s) Kubernetes command-line tool
✓ Installed: 1.28.0 (brew) at /usr/local/bin/kubectl
Referenced by: • .klim.yaml (required >=1.28) — /home/user/myproject/.klim.yaml • Pack "K8s Essentials" (k8s-essentials) • Custom pack "My Stack" (my-stack)
Available via: winget: Kubernetes.kubectl, brew: kubernetes-cli, apt: kubectl Related installed tools: helm, k9s, istioctlJSON Output
Section titled “JSON Output”--output json returns a structured report. All collection fields (references, available_via, related_tools, warnings) are always present as arrays — [] when empty, never null:
{ "name": "kubectl", "display_name": "kubectl", "category": "K8s", "installed": true, "version": "1.28.0", "source": "brew", "path": "/usr/local/bin/kubectl", "references": [ { "kind": "teamfile", "path": "/home/user/myproject/.klim.yaml", "required": true, "version_constraint": ">=1.28" }, { "kind": "pack", "name": "k8s-essentials", "display_name": "K8s Essentials" } ], "available_via": [ {"source": "winget", "id": "Kubernetes.kubectl"}, {"source": "brew", "id": "kubernetes-cli"} ], "related_tools": ["helm", "k9s", "istioctl"], "warnings": []}If .klim.yaml files (in or above CWD, or registered via the project registry) fail to parse, the parse error is surfaced in warnings rather than silently dropped.
The tool detail view (press Enter on any tool) includes a “Referenced By” section showing the same project and pack references.
